Record Five Green Flags for Ashfield Parks
||For the first time ever, five of Ashfield's parks have been awarded the highly prestigious Green Flag Award.
Sutton Lawn, Kingsway Park (Kirkby-in-Ashfield), Titchfield Park (Hucknall), Brierley Forest Park (Huthwaite),
and Portland Park (Kirkby-in-Ashfield) are now all counted amongst the country's finest green spaces.

The Green Flag Award is the national standard for parks and open spaces, recognising and rewarding the best green spaces in the UK. The Awards are run by environmental charities, Keep Britain Tidy, GreenSpace and BTCV.
